Transaction 28d4fe75c338c90bb83fbb83c06e01f128c7dd8fc3780411d2c8818414e0d8fa

1 Input
2 Outputs
  • 28d4fe75c338c90bb83fbb83c06e01f128c7dd8fc3780411d2c8818414e0d8fa:0
  • value  166956
    address  193Ru2Pda1bWrrxUMyLKr3bAnXZpzXtcjx
  • 28d4fe75c338c90bb83fbb83c06e01f128c7dd8fc3780411d2c8818414e0d8fa:1
  • value  29100000
    address  32Nj9yhX1yCbhdLYk7YMmNAJH9WNRPPauJ